1963 Alfa Romeo Spider vs. 2004 Isuzu Rodeo

To start off, 2004 Isuzu Rodeo is newer by 41 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1963 Alfa Romeo Spider.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1963 Alfa Romeo Spider would be higher. At 3,163 cc (6 cylinders), 2004 Isuzu Rodeo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Isuzu Rodeo (205 HP) has 42 more horse power than 1963 Alfa Romeo Spider. (163 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2004 Isuzu Rodeo should accelerate faster than 1963 Alfa Romeo Spider.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Isuzu Rodeo weights approximately 544 kg more than 1963 Alfa Romeo Spider.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2004 Isuzu Rodeo (290 Nm) has 70 more torque (in Nm) than 1963 Alfa Romeo Spider. (220 Nm). This means 2004 Isuzu Rodeo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1963 Alfa Romeo Spider.
